首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

web 登录验证机制的攻与

打卡一:web 实战 P210-248 这部分内容主要讲关于验证机制的安全问题,在学习这个之前,首先要知道关于验证都有哪些功能,对于不同的功能又有不同的安全风险和问题。...由于系统内有高权限的账户,比如 admin,在注册时如果没有验证用户名是否已经存在,那么就可以注册 admin 账户,从而达到越权的目的,注册还有一个问题就是垃圾注册,导致大量僵尸账户注册,成为别人薅羊毛的工具,垃圾注册主要方式也是强验证码...打卡二:web 实战 P249-260 这部分主要讲了三点,一是认证代码缺陷,在验证登录时将账号和密码一起带入数据库查询语句,判断是否可以查询出内容,如果查询出数据则认为认证成功,否则为失败,还做了异常处理...打卡三:web 实战 P261-272 这部分内容主要讲如何针对验证机制做安全防御,安全往往与用户体验成反比,越安全的系统,使用起来越繁琐,安全的目标是要平衡与业务的关系,找到平衡点,在不那么影响业务的前提下

1.2K10
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    WEB安全新玩法 重置密码之验证流程绕过

    [图4] HTTP 交互流程如下: [表1] 1.2 攻击者访问 攻击者使用 Burpsuite 工具作为浏览器和 Web 服务器之间的代理,Burpsuite 可以拦截报文并修改其中内容后再发出。...HTTP 交互流程如下: [表2] 二、iFlow虚拟补丁后的网站 我们在 Web 服务器前部署 iFlow 业务安全加固平台,它有能力拦截、计算和修改双向 HTTP 报文并具备存储能力,成为 Web...在第三步提交新密码时,iFlow 会检查第二步完成标志,如果这个标志存在,则将请求发到后端 Web 服务器进行正常处理。...由于攻击者没有实际完成第二步操作,因此也就没有第二步完成标志,iFlow 不会继续向后端 Web 服务器执行密码重置操作。...攻击者的 HTTP 协议交互过程如下: [表4] 2.3 代码 iFlow 内置的 W2 语言是一种专门用于实现 Web 应用安全加固的类编程语言。

    1.1K10

    安全 | 腾讯云主机是如何实现Web页面篡改?

    诉求概述:主机安全-篡改!...网页篡改可实时监控并备份恢复您需要防护的网站,保证重要网页不被入侵篡改、非法植入黑链、挂马、恶意广告及色情等不良 登录 主机安全控制台,在左侧导航中,选择高级防御 > 网页篡改,进入网页篡改页面。...在网页篡改页面上,单击添加防护! 在添加防护页面,添加防护目录并选择目录所在服务器。...image.png 配置完成后,网页篡改界面可查看防护监测、防护概况及防护文件类型分布、文件篡改数 TOP5(15日)、最新防护动态、防护服务器列表及事件列表。...事件列表:在网页篡改界面下方,单击事件列表,可查看所有篡改事件,服务器/IP、时间目录、事件类型、事件状态(已恢复及未恢复)、发现时间、恢复时间并可进行相关操作(删除记录)。

    4.9K91

    高考作弊:AI安巨头斗法

    前有,AI消毒机器人、巡逻机器人、配送机器人防疫保供;高考关键时期,作弊、替考、监控等考场安环节,也全都AI化,校门口的引导机器人、人脸识别系统,无一不彰显AI对于安行业的影响。...所以,我们可以看到,每年高考场地都会出现最新型安黑科技。 今年,除了以往的人脸识别、智能监控之外,新增了机器人巡逻、AI监测作弊等等新黑科技。 一来,AI作用下,作弊科技再次升级。...群雄割据,安AI化加速 高考安黑科技像一面镜子,照亮了AI安广阔的市场蓝海,也指出了互联网科技巨头、老牌安企业对于AI安产业的野心。...艾瑞咨询研究院《2019年中国AI+安行业发展研究报告》表明:AI安是人工智能技术商业落地发展最快、市场容量最大的主赛道之一。预计到2020年,AI安软硬件市场规模将达到453亿元。...未来,AI安行业或将形成互联网科技企业、传统安厂商、AI科创企业并立的格局。 赛道拥挤,王者未定 AI安行业暗流涌动的背后,是一次新的市场机遇,也是一场角逐战的开启。

    1.1K40

    实现重复提交和重复点击

    点击上方「蓝字」关注我们 0x01: 背景 同一条数据被用户点击了多次,导致数据冗余,需要防止弱网络等环境下的重复点击 0x02: 目标 通过在指定的接口处添加注解,实现根据指定的接口参数来重复点击...client 进行请求测试 0x05:实战演练 1、根据接口收到 PathVariable 参数判断唯一 /** * 根据请求参数里的 PathVariable 里获取的变量进行接口级别重复点击...} 2、根据接口收到的 RequestBody 中指定变量名的值判断唯一 /** * 根据请求参数里的 RequestBody 里获取指定名称的变量param5的值进行接口级别重复点击...java.util.concurrent.ExecutorService; import java.util.concurrent.Executors; /** * TestControllerTest * @description 重复点击测试类

    2.5K41

    白话

    在讨论抖和节流之前咱们先看一个需求,需求是这样的,监听页面的scroll事件,当页面拖动到最底端时,加载更多。实现代码如下: <!...); timeout = setTimeout(function(){ more() },600) } } 以上便是抖的使用了...,我们可以根据上面实现的过程,给抖下一个定义:当某个事件持续触发时,我们可以开启一个延时器,当事件触发的间隔小于延时器设置的时间时,便将其延后,直到事件触发间隔大于延时器设置的时间时才真正触发事件处理逻辑...我们再次观察上面的代码,发现为了实现抖,我们增加了两个全局变量一个函数more一个timeout,这不是我们想看到的,并且代码不通用,比方我们还要实现其他抖功能,上面的代码又的重新写一遍,我们这针对这几个缺点

    1.1K21

    溺水方案:安监控视频智能分析AI识别技术助力溺水监管

    今天来给大家介绍下基于视频技术与人工智能技术的溺水解决方案。...3、视频汇聚监控安监控/视频汇聚平台EasyCVR还可将各管制区域内部署的摄像头快速、便捷地接入,实现分散视频监控资源的统一汇聚与集中管理,并采用设备树进行分组、分级管理、角色与权限配置等,达到统一、...此外,视频监控/安平台/视频云存储EasyCVR还支持采用太阳能供电和4G网络传输方式,解决了偏远水域供网供电的问题,满足对危险水域的实时监控与全天候预警的需求,实现夏季溺水智能化监管。...TSINGSEEE青犀AI智能分析网关的溺水解决方案旨在保护生命安全、预防伤害、提高公众的安全意识和教育水平,同时降低救援成本和社会负担,并从多个方面进行,包括监测和警报系统等综合措施的实施,为建设安全环境提供有力保障

    47920
    领券